WFGM's first grant award to Advance Memphis was in 2010 for "Jobs for Life, Financial Freedom and Warehouse Warriors," a six-week job readiness and financial literacy program. Since that time, 70 individuals, on average, are employed everyday through Advance Memphis Staffing. Over 100 additional students will graduate from Jobs for Life by the end of the year, and 10 graduates have already received their GEDs. From the beginning, Advance's programs have been founded on relationships. Through personal relationships with their friends in the neigborhood, the organization helps to bring economic self sufficiency to the residents of the current HOPE VI Cleaborn Homes revitalization project.
Advance seeks to bring the hope, knowledge, resources and skills that can help individuals overcome roadblocks and move towards financial independence. The Advance Memphis staff agrees that the success their grads have attained is due to the incredible work ethic and determination of many of the students, paired with the hours invested by volunteer mentors and tutors.
